Quick Technical Datasheet
| Part Number | IC200ALG331-GD |
| Brand | GE (General Electric / GE Fanuc) |
| Series | VersaMax Modular I/O |
| Module Type | Analog Input |
| Channel Count | 16 single-ended / 8 differential |
| Input Ranges | 0–20 mA, 4–20 mA, 0–10 V, ±10 V (software-selectable per channel) |
| Resolution | 15-bit + sign (16-bit effective) |
| Accuracy | ±0.1% full scale @ 25°C |
| Isolation | 500 V DC field-to-logic |
| Operating Temp | 0°C to 60°C |
| Humidity | 5–95% RH, non-condensing |
| Backplane Compatibility | VersaMax Local I/O, Genius, Profibus, DeviceNet Remote I/O |
| Configuration Tool | GE Proficy Machine Edition (PME) |
| Weight | ~300 g |

Troubleshooting & Replacement Tips
Fifteen years of field calls on VersaMax systems teach you patterns. Here’s what actually happens when the IC200ALG331-GD fails — and what to check before you pull the module:
Symptom 1: All channels reading at positive or negative rail (32767 / -32768)
This is almost never a wiring issue. It’s the module’s internal ADC or reference voltage circuit. Swap the module first. If the problem follows the slot, it’s the backplane carrier — check IC200CHS002/022 for bent pins at the analog connector row.
Symptom 2: Intermittent channel faults — fault clears on power cycle, returns within hours
Classic thermal drift failure. The module’s analog front-end degrades under sustained heat cycling. Check cabinet ambient temperature. If it’s above 45°C, add forced ventilation before installing the replacement — you’ll burn through another module in 6 months otherwise.
Symptom 3: One channel group reads correctly, adjacent group is dead
The IC200ALG331-GD uses multiplexed channel groups internally. A failed multiplexer IC kills 4–8 channels in a block. This is not field-repairable. Replace the module.
Symptom 4: PME shows module present but all I/O references read 0
Check your hardware configuration in PME — specifically whether the slot assignment matches the physical rack position. After a module swap, PME may retain the old module’s firmware revision in the .mep file. Force a hardware re-read: go to Target → Read Hardware Configuration from Controller, then compare against your expected configuration. Mismatch in firmware revision between the .mep and the physical module will suppress all I/O without throwing a hard fault.
Replacement Procedure — Field Checklist:
- Power down the VersaMax rack at the power supply — do not hot-swap analog modules unless your system documentation explicitly supports it.
- Label and photograph all field wiring before disconnecting the terminal block. The IC200ALG331-GD uses a removable terminal assembly — the wiring block lifts off the module face. Verify the replacement module accepts the same terminal block revision.
- Seat the new module firmly into the backplane slot. You should feel a positive click from the backplane connector engagement. A partially seated module will power up but produce erratic readings.
- Power up and immediately check the module’s status LED. Solid green = healthy. Flashing green = configuration mismatch. Red = hardware fault or backplane power issue.
- In PME, download your existing hardware configuration to the CPU. Do not modify the analog channel configuration unless you are intentionally reconfiguring signal ranges — the existing .mep file should map directly to the replacement module.
- Verify live channel readings against known field instrument values before returning the loop to automatic control. A 4–20 mA transmitter at zero should read approximately 6,400 counts (0%) in the VersaMax data register. Full scale (20 mA) should read 32,000 counts.
No DIP switches, no address jumpers. The IC200ALG331-GD is fully software-configured via PME. Slot position in the rack determines the I/O reference address automatically — no manual addressing required.
Reliability in Harsh Conditions
The VersaMax platform was designed for environments that destroy consumer-grade electronics. The IC200ALG331-GD carries 500 V DC field-to-logic isolation — not because it looks good on a datasheet, but because ground loops in industrial facilities are real and destructive. A single ground fault on a 4–20 mA loop can inject enough common-mode voltage to corrupt readings across all channels on a lesser module. The isolation barrier on this module stops that cold.
Vibration is the silent killer of analog electronics. Solder joint fatigue from continuous mechanical vibration — compressors, pumps, conveyors — causes intermittent failures that are nearly impossible to diagnose without a replacement module in hand. GE’s VersaMax hardware is tested to IEC 61131-2 vibration and shock specifications, which means the PCB layout, component selection, and conformal coating are all engineered for the mechanical stress of a live production environment, not a lab bench.
Humidity and condensation are equally destructive. The IC200ALG331-GD’s conformal coating protects the analog circuitry from moisture ingress in environments where temperature swings cause condensation inside control cabinets — a common failure mode in coastal facilities, cold storage plants, and outdoor enclosures. Operating range extends to 95% RH non-condensing, and the storage specification of -40°C to +85°C means the module survives shipping and storage in extreme climates without pre-conditioning.
EMI immunity is non-negotiable in environments with large motor drives, welding equipment, or high-current switching. The IC200ALG331-GD meets CE EMC requirements and FCC Part 15 Class A, with internal filtering on each analog input channel to reject high-frequency noise that would otherwise corrupt 15-bit resolution measurements. In practice, this means your PID loops stay stable even when a 200 kW VFD starts up three meters away from the control cabinet.
